Add to basketBuild applications and infrastructures that leverage Function-as-a-Service and Docker
Serverless applications have gained a lot of popularity among developers and are currently the buzzwords in the tech market. Docker and serverless are two terms that go hand-in-hand.
This book will start by explaining serverless and Function-as-a-Service (FaaS) concepts, and why they are important. Then, it will introduce the concepts of containerization and how Docker fits into the Serverless ideology. It will explore the architectures and components of three major Docker-based FaaS platforms, how to deploy and how to use their CLI. Then, this book will discuss how to set up and operate a production-grade Docker cluster. We will cover all concepts of FaaS frameworks with practical use cases, followed by deploying and orchestrating these serverless systems using Docker. Finally, we will also explore advanced topics and prototypes for FaaS architectures in the last chapter.
By the end of this book, you will be in a position to build and deploy your own FaaS platform using Docker.
If you are a Developer, a Docker Engineer, a DevOps Engineer, or any stakeholder interested in learning the use of Docker on Serverless environments then this book is for you.
Chanwit Kaewkasi is an Assistant Professor at the School of Computer Engineering, Suranaree University of Technology, Thailand. Chanwit started contributing codes to the Docker Swarm project in its early day around 0.1. Later in 2016, he led the Swarm2K project together with contributors around the world to form the largest Docker Swarm cluster. Beside teaching and doing research in the field of software engineering, he provides consulting to several companies to help them adopt Docker, micro-services and FaaS technologies.
He currently serves the Docker community as a Docker Captain.
